The Bachelor of Optometry in UCSI is a four-year full-time undergraduate programme. The School of Optometry educates the future generation of optometrists and provides training in managing vision problems in a clinical and practical setting. Training for students will be conducted internally and externally through our Optometry clinics, UCSI Optometry Centre and cooperation with our industry partners. This is to ensure students will have adequate training in treating and managing various eye problems and diseases. The courses taught here are structured to improve vision care and clinical skills in all disciplines.
